Final Report of Sept 15, 2008 CLIR/NEH Digital Humanities Meeting

CNI-ANNOUNCE CNI-ANNOUNCE

On September 15, 2008 CLIR and NEH co-sponsored a symposium on opportunities for information technology to enhance scholarship in the humanities and social sciences; I shared some information about the commissioned papers from this meeting in a November 2008 CNI-announce posting. This month, CLIR has issued the final report on the meeting, which supplements these papers with an invaluable synthesizing overview by CLIR's Director of Programs, Amy Friedlander. The final report, along with pointers to the symposium web page, can be found at
